How To Choose The Best Diffuser For Essential Oils

A diffuser is a humidity and fragrance delivery system, not a decoration. The three variables that determine whether it will serve you for years or fail in months are the reservoir material, the mist delivery mechanism, and the noise floor. Beginners often pick based on color options or shape — veterans pick based on what the tank is made of and how the unit handles oil residue.

Tank Material: Glass vs. Plastic vs. PP

Plastic tanks (even ABS or PP) absorb oil molecules over time. After three months of eucalyptus use, a plastic diffuser will smell faintly of eucalyptus even when filled with plain water. Glass reservoirs eliminate cross-contamination entirely and resist clouding from essential oil acidity. If you rotate between citrus, mint, and floral oils, glass is the only material that keeps each scent distinct.

Mist Output and Coverage

Look at the stated coverage (square feet) and the mist mode options. Continuous high mist suits rooms over 250 square feet but drains a 500ml tank in under 5 hours. Intermittent mode (mist every 10 seconds) stretches the same tank past 12 hours and prevents olfactory fatigue — your nose stops registering a constant scent after 20 minutes, so pulses are more effective than a steady stream.

Noise Level and Vibration Frequency

A rating below 25 dB is genuinely quiet — quieter than a library. The ultrasonic ceramic disc should operate at 2.4MHz or higher; lower frequencies produce larger water droplets that create a gurgling sound as they settle back into the tank. Units without a rubber gasket between the disc and the tank will develop a rattle within six months as the disc loosens.

FAQ

How often should I clean my essential oil diffuser?
Clean the tank after every 3-4 full refills, or every 7 days, whichever comes first. Rinse the tank with white vinegar (undiluted) and wipe with a soft cloth. Let it air dry completely before adding water and oil. Skip this routine and the ultrasonic disc will develop a mineral-oil film that reduces mist output by half within three weeks.
Can I use tap water in an ultrasonic diffuser?
You can, but tap water contains dissolved minerals that deposit white dust on nearby surfaces and accelerate scaling on the ultrasonic disc. Distilled or filtered water extends the disc’s lifespan and produces a cleaner mist. If tap water is unavoidable, clean the disc with undiluted white vinegar weekly to prevent mineral buildup.
